§ 13-4095 — Uniformity of interpretation

Arizona·Title 13 Arizona Revised Statutes·Ch. 38 MISCELLANEOUS·Art. 23 Uniform Act to Secure the Attendance of Witnesses From Without a State in Criminal Proceedings
This article shall be so interpreted and construed as to effectuate its general purpose to make uniform the law of the states which enact it.
